I received a case that was packed in June of 2020 w/ a check date of 2023... and a new check date of 2026... this box does look like it's in great shape, but it's well on it's way to 4yrs old at this point. This is not what the seller listing or the reviews indicate. The TTI label is greyed out, so temperature control wasn't maintained at some point. The price would've been fantastic if what I received was an actual 2023 ration, or even an expertly stored ration... but it's not, so it's not. I won't know what these look like until I open them up. Fingers crossed but I'm not expecting any miracles. Very disappointing.*I opened one up last night, and the snacks were all pretty stale. The seals were fine, no hiss :-( , but it definitely tasted like they had been sitting in and abandoned vending machine. I was also surprised to see that there weren't any heaters in these. You'll need to have a supply of water and be capable of boiling it in some capacity to use these in an emergency.
